Instructions
- 1. Grind the rolled oats into a fine flour using a mixer or grinder and transfer it to a large mixing bowl.
- 2. Add chickpea flour, turmeric powder, salt, and water into the bowl. Whisk until a smooth, lump-free batter forms.
- 3. Stir in finely chopped onion, green chilies, fresh coriander, and curry leaves into the batter.
- 4. Heat 1 tbsp of oil in a non-stick pan and add mustard seeds. Let them splutter before pouring a ladle of batter onto the pan.
- 5. Spread the batter evenly into a thin circle using the back of the ladle. Cook on medium heat until the edges crisp up.
- 6. Flip the chilla carefully and cook the other side until golden brown. Repeat for the remaining batter.
- 7. For the chutney, heat 1 tbsp of oil in a separate pan and sauté chopped tomatoes until they soften and become pulpy.
- 8. Add ginger powder, red chili powder, and the mashed preserved dried salted black beans to the tomatoes. Cook for 5 minutes, stirring occasionally.
- 9. Blend the chutney mixture to a smooth consistency using a hand blender or masher.
- 10. Adjust the seasoning of the chutney with salt if needed and simmer for an additional minute.
- 11. Serve the crispy oats chilla hot with the spiced tomato chutney on the side.
